## Step 2: Enable SQL Linting

Add `sqlgate` to the pre-commit hooks. All files under `db/` must pass `sqlgate check` — no trailing semicolons in migrations, uppercase keywords, explicit column lists. Reviewers should reject diffs with suppressed rules unless justified inline. The linter validates schema references against a live catalog, configured with the connection string that follows.

database URL for bahop-yagep: mssql://sildor_svc:35ha7jz@db-fb6d.nelvrodyn.example:5432/casath

## Configuration

The Verdanta greenhouse controller recalibrates its humidity sensors nightly to counter drift from the Mossfell probe batch. Set DRIFT_WINDOW_HOURS in controller.env; values above 24 let drift accumulate past the alert threshold. On-call engineers should verify calibration logs after any change. The controller reports calibration results upstream, which requires the following line:

vault entry, fadup-tagag: RELAY_SECRET8=2fd92179

## Hot-reloading configuration in Moldhook

Moldhook watches its config directory and applies changes without a restart. Plugin authors should note: only keys under the `plugins` namespace are hot-reloadable; core transport settings require a full restart. After editing, the watcher debounces for five seconds, validates, and either applies the change or logs a rejection with the failing key. Reload behaviour itself is controlled by the values below.

config for hahip-yagep:
[briion]
port = 4000
team = tamael
host = briion.zarqelstack.example
region = south-4
access_code = ac_625811
timeout_ms = 2000

Context: Ardenfell line margins slipped three points over two quarters. Drivers: input steel costs, aggressive discounting at the Westmoor branch, and a stale price book. Proposal: uplift list prices four percent, tighten discount authority to regional level, sunset the two lowest-margin SKUs. Risk: volume loss at Halverton accounts, estimated under two percent. Decision requested at Thursday's review. Modelling assumptions are in the appendix pack. The commercial reasoning leadership wants kept close is noted directly below.

board note of tajop-yajof: The finance team signed off on a budget of $77.6 million for Project Pramir.